The Rise of AI and Automation in Remote Team Management

One of the most exciting developments in virtual project management is the integ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) and automation. AI tools are revolutionizing how remote teams collaborate and manage projects. For instance, AI-driven project management software can automate routine tasks, freeing up managers to focus on strategic planning and team development. Tools like Asana and Trello are already incorporating AI features that predict project timelines and identify potential bottlenecks.

Moreover, AI can enhance communication and decision-making. Natural Language Processing (NLP) enables virtual assistants to understand and respond to team queries, ensuring that information flows smoothly. This not only improves efficiency but also fosters a more inclusive work environment where every team member feels supported.

The Importance of Cybersecurity in Virtual Teams

With the shift to remote work, cybersecurity has become a critical concern. Virtual project managers must be adept at protecting sensitive data and ensuring secure communication channels. The PGCVPM program places a strong emphasis on cybersecurity, teaching participants the best practices for safeguarding information in a distributed work environment.

Innovations in cybersecurity, such as blockchain technology, are also making waves. Blockchain can provide a secure and transparent way to manage project data, reducing the risk of data breaches and ensuring that all team members have access to the most up-to-date information. As cyber threats evolve, continuous learning and adaptation in cybersecurity will be essential for virtual project managers.

Leveraging Virtual Reality for Enhanced Collaboration

Virtual Reality (VR) is another groundbreaking technology that is transforming virtual project management. VR can create immersive environments where remote team members can collaborate as if they were in the same room. This technology is particularly beneficial for industries that require hands-on training or complex problem-solving, such as engineering and healthcare.

Imagine a virtual meeting room where team members can interact with 3D models, annotate documents in real-time, and even conduct virtual brainstorming sessions. VR can bridge the gap between remote and in-person collaboration, making teamwork more engaging and effective.

The Future of Virtual Project Management: Predictive Analytics and Data-Driven Decision Making

Looking ahead, predictive analytics will play a crucial role in virtual project management. By analyzing data trends and patterns, managers can anticipate potential issues before they arise. This proactive approach can significantly reduce project delays and improve overall success rates.

Data-driven decision-making will also become more prevalent. Virtual project managers will need to be proficient in data analysis tools and techniques to make informed decisions.
